Reduce verbosity of hydrogen instructions with OSEs.
authormstarzinger@chromium.org <mstarzinger@chromium.org@ce2b1a6d-e550-0410-aec6-3dcde31c8c00>
Fri, 12 Apr 2013 07:59:13 +0000 (07:59 +0000)
committermstarzinger@chromium.org <mstarzinger@chromium.org@ce2b1a6d-e550-0410-aec6-3dcde31c8c00>
Fri, 12 Apr 2013 07:59:13 +0000 (07:59 +0000)
R=hpayer@chromium.org

Review URL: https://codereview.chromium.org/14091004

git-svn-id: http://v8.googlecode.com/svn/branches/bleeding_edge@14240 ce2b1a6d-e550-0410-aec6-3dcde31c8c00

src/hydrogen-instructions.cc

index 54889f0..36d1e11 100644 (file)
@@ -802,13 +802,13 @@ void HValue::ComputeInitialRange(Zone* zone) {
 
 void HInstruction::PrintTo(StringStream* stream) {
   PrintMnemonicTo(stream);
-  const char* side_effects =
-      CheckFlag(HValue::kHasNoObservableSideEffects) ? "-" : "+";
-  stream->Add("ose%s ", side_effects);
   PrintDataTo(stream);
   PrintRangeTo(stream);
   PrintChangesTo(stream);
   PrintTypeTo(stream);
+  if (CheckFlag(HValue::kHasNoObservableSideEffects)) {
+    stream->Add(" [noOSE]");
+  }
 }